Porcelain Orange Blossom Brooch
Exclusive to the British Museum, a hand-painted porcelain brooch in the shape of a spray of orange blossom.
Hand-crafted in Spain, this extraordinary piece has been inspired by a porcelain brooch which forms part of the British Museum’s collection and dates to 1846. This beautiful ornament features an electroplated brass edge as well as brass detailing on the tips of the leaves and petals.
The original brooch bears striking similarities to a set gifted by Prince Albert to Queen Victoria before their wedding. Orange blossom became a popular choice for wedding bouquets in the 19th century, symbolising chastity.
